Enjoy three full days of game viewing activities at MalaMala Main Camp.
There are no typical days at MalaMala โ each is different based on the wild animals and the guest’s interests.
A 05:30 am wake-up call by your ranger heralds the dawn. Meet your ranger and safari companions at 6:00 am on the safari deck as the sun rises over the bushveld for a light breakfast before heading on on the morning game drive. Game drives are conducted in open 4-wheel drive safari vehicles in the 40,000 acre private reserve. The rangers are in constant radio communication with one another to keep each other informed about the location of wildlife. Headsets are used for this purpose so as not to interrupt the sounds of the African bush. The 4-wheel drive safari vehicles enable the rangers to leave the road and provide guests with close up game viewing and fantastic photographic opportunities.
Not only are you sure to see the Big Five, but you will also leave with a deep understanding of the complex ecology that envelopes this great landscape. One of the oldest and best known camps in Kruger National Park, the MalaMala Main Camp rings with African authenticity in each of its thatched bungalows.
At approximately 9:30 am, you will return to camp where a hearty breakfast awaits you in the air-conditioned dining room or on the expansive safari deck.
For the more energetic, join the bush walk after breakfast. Alternatively relax around the pool, browse through the safari boutique, work out in the small gym or perhaps take a siesta to make up for that early morning wake-up call. Feel free to explore the camp but please do not walk beyond the camp perimeters unless accompanied by a ranger. A buffet lunch is served from 1:30 pm, though some prefer to sleep through after their later breakfast.
Once again meet at 4:00 pm for hot and cold beverages and a light snack on the expansive safari deck before departing on another unforgettable game drive. A cooler box with the veritable sundowners are carried on the landrover and a consensus amongst your fellow safari-ites will determine whether the G & T is worth more than the leopard sighting! An African sunset is memorable and oft emotional sight. Night drives, with the aid of powerful spotlights, bring the bush to life at night. As darkness approaches, your ranger will scan the bush with a powerful spotlight and will point out the elusive nocturnal wildlife – a highlight of the dayโs safari. As darkness settles over the bush, look out for the Milky Way – a truly spectacular sight โ or try to find the Southern Cross.
Return to camp at approximately 8:00 pm, allowing time for you to freshen up before meeting your friends and rangers for pre-dinner drinks in the cozy safari bar. Dinner is served at 9:00 pm in the reed enclosed โbomaโ under an ancient Jackalberry tree. Alternatively, when the weather is suitable, a candlelit dinner is served on the safari deck overlooking the Sand River. While seated around a log fire under the starry African sky, enjoy the superb food and excellent wines.

Enjoy three full days at your leisure in Mozambique.
Nicknamed the โPearl of the Indian Oceanโ, the Bazaruto Archipelago is a much-coveted travel destination in Mozambique. It is known for its white sandy beaches, glistening turquoise waters and some of the best scuba-diving in the world. As one of the largest marine reserves in the Indian Ocean, the archipelago supports over 2000 species of fish, as well as dolphins, whales, turtles and sharks. It also holds the largest population of Dugong in Mozambique. The archipelago consists of 5 islands: Bazaruto, Benguerra, Magaruque, Banque and Santa Carolina. It is a birders paradise, with a recorded list of over 180 species. Youโll also find 45 reptile and amphibian species; suni antelope, red duiker, endemic butterflies and the characteristic Samango monkey on the islands within the national park.
Activities: Being on the mainland, our guests have the opportunity to experience everything this magical place has to offer. From spending a day out on the magical waters surrounded by the flamboyance of flamingos to exploring the colorful markets and local shops of Vilanculos town.
Our activities room is geared for almost any pending adventure, for all ages and its all complimentary during your stay at Santorini. We have assorted kayaks, stand up paddle boards, snorkelling gear, fishing gear and even a gym in a bag for a quick workout session or yoga on the sunset patio as the sun rises above the silhouette of Magaruque Island.
Additional Activities: Our selection of outsourced available activities has been carefully chosen through partnering with local companies based in Vilanculos. Scuba diving, bill fishing, horse riding, dhow safari trips, kite surfing and scenic helicopter flights are all available.
